March 18, 2026 - NC Refunds delayed
North Carolina began processing tax refunds on March 9, 2026. If a return was filed/accepted in February, their website says to allow 5 weeks from March 2 for refunds. If a return was filed in March, allow 6 weeks from the date the return was filed/accepted. All with the normal caveat that it may take longer. Read more: The Refund Process | NCDOR

December 15, 2025 - Certification Website is Live
Link and Learn e-learning tax lessons are not updated for tax year 2025, yet.
The Certification Test/Retest website is live for tax year 2025 and tested successfully for four tests (VSOC, Intake/Interview, Advanced, and Site Coordinator tests) using TaxSlayer's Practice Lab for Advanced Scenarios 7, 8, and 9. All answers on the Advanced test are correct, so those who like to get 100% correct on the exam, may. You'll notice that this updated certification website adds one extra "question" to each test. The final question on each test asks if you're ready to submit your answers. It is not graded and shouldn't be counted as a question.

Volunteer Information Advisory Message
Tue 10/28/2025 1:59 PM
This Information Advisory is being sent to provide filing season readiness information for Filing Season 2026.
Background: The Form 6744 VITA/TCE Volunteer Test/Retest questions are based on pre-OBBBA tax law. Therefore, all test answers are also based on pre-OBBBA tax law in effect at the time. This may cause volunteers to make inadvertent errors when completing certification tests.
Message for volunteers: Volunteers should base their certification test/retest answers using the tax law content shown in the lessons of the Publication 4491 and Publication 4012. Volunteers should NOT base their test/retest answers on OBBBA tax law changes. The Link & Learn Taxes Certification site is programmed for pre-OBBBA tax law answers only.
